Spellcaster Abilities
Mana Surge [Passive]
Every time you cast a spell, there is a chance that a percentage of that spell's mana cost will be refunded to you. The chance is higher the higher your wizardry level is.

Embers
Strikes the target with a fiery blow. Deals 20% more damage to [Flymed] targets. [Mana Surge] return: 50%.


Ignite
Sets the target on fire which gets stronger with your wizardry level. [Mana Surge] return: 50%.

Burst Blaster

Shoots a couple of fiery blasts to blow up the target. This spell gets stronger if used on a [Flymed] target. [Mana Surge] return: 35%

Dragonbreath

Releases a fiery breath to burn the creatures in a cone in front of you. [Mana Surge] return: 40%.

Ring of Dancing Flames

Flames dance around you forming a ring that explodes and torches anyone within the area. Enemies caught in the circle as it forms can receive damage multiple times. The spell must be channeled as long as it is in duration. [Mana Surge] return: 50%.

Doom

Reduces the target's resistance to fire by a percentage based on your wizardry level, for a duration of 10 seconds. If used on a [Flymed] target, it will set them on fire instead, dealing 500 damage over 20 seconds. [Mana Surge] return: 40%.

Cataclysm

Unleashes a blast of hellfire that scorches all enemies in a huge radius leaving nothing but ashes and ruin. [Mana Surge] return: 30%.

Iceshard

Strikes the target with a spine-chilling shard. 35% chance to slow the target, 5% chance to stun it for 1.5 seconds. 100% chance to stun a [Wet] target. [Mana Surge] return: 30%.

Enfrost

A surge of cold approaches your target, slowing its movement and dealing damage. [Mana Surge] return: 50%

Polar Burst

Shoots a couple of icy blasts to chill the target, dealing multiple instances of damage. This spell is enhanced if used on a [Wet] target. [Mana Surge] return: 40%

Winterfresh

Releases a storm of ice into a cone in front of you. [Mana Surge]: 50%

Glacial Wind

Channeling for 1 second, you send a freezing whirlwind in a line in front of you to chill the ones that are caught in it to the bone. [Mana Surge] return: 30%

Hailstorm

Massive hails fall down from the sky, impaling and freezing the ones that get hit. [Mana Surge]: 45%

Encase

Encases you in a block of ice making you unable to move for 4 seconds. While encased, you gain 90% resistance and 20% reflection to physical and ice damage and you recover health rapidly. [Mana Surge]: 28%

Earthwhack

Whacks the target with an earthy blow, dealing damage and stunning them for 0.7 seconds. This stun only applies to monsters. [Mana Surge] return: 20%.

Entangle
Surrounds the target in spellspawned branches and vines, trapping it for a couple of seconds. It starts out lasting 3 seconds, but for every 20 wizardry levels, the branch will evolve and gain 1 extra second of duration. The cooldown of the spell is reduced the higher your level is. [Mana Surge] return: 65%.

Flymanine Bath

Soaks the target in a highly flammable liquid known as Flymanine. The target receives a debuff [Flymed] for a duration of 12 seconds. Casting some of your Fire spells enhances their effect on [Flymed] targets. [Mana Surge] return: 30%

Living Vegetation

Causes malicious vegetative traps to grow around the target. They deal minor damage and heavily paralyze anyone who steps on them. They work only on monsters. The traps are their own entity and the damage from them does not count as your own damage. [Mana Surge] return: 75%

Pest

Sends a swarm of flesh-eating flea to feed on the target, dealing damage over time. [Mana Surge] return: 40%

Botanic Limbrippers

Giant roots grow and unleash their huge vines everywhere around you, damaging and wrapping all enemies in, stunning them for 3 seconds. [Mana Surge] return: 50%

Shock

Buzzes the target with a surge of electricity. If [Ultraenergy] is active, this spell has no cooldown and has 10% more chance to proc [Mana Surge]. If your target is [Wet], this spell will deal 12% extra damage. [Mana Surge] return: 35%.

Ultraenergetic

Immense energy flows through your body, allowing you to manipulate the streams of electricity. You gain a buff called [Ultraenergy] for 10 seconds. [Mana Surge]: 0%

Unbound Lightning

Casts a lightning that bounces 8 times between enemies and deals damage. If no alternative enemies are found, the lightning will conduct its charges through you so it can keep on bouncing. If [Ultraenergy] is active, the lightning will bounce faster 20 times but deal reduced damage per hit. [Mana Surge] return: 30%

Eye of the Storm

Unleashes a fearsome storm to rain thunder and lightning down on your enemies in a huge radius. Enemies caught in the rain will become [Wet] for 10 seconds. [Mana Surge]: 35%


Electrifying Buzz
Shoots a couple of electric bolts to shock the target. This spell gets stronger if used on a [Wet] target. If [Ultraenergy] is active, this spell has 70% reduced cooldown and 15% more chance to proc [Mana Surge]. [Mana Surge] return: 55%

Magnetic Field

Emanates an ultracharged magnetic field in the area around you. It deals damage and heavily paralyzes the victims every time it resonates.
 
Big news...

Today we began the implementation of the new UI. It might take a couple of weeks before it's entirely ready for live testing, but we feel very confident about it being a great replacement for the current one.
From a delicate design to a more user-friendly interface, this UI will bring many changes that the community requested during the previous months of testing.

The main thing we're trying to accomplish, beside having a nicer, more professional look here, is to make information easily accessible to everyone, including those who play Necronia for the first time.
We'll remove the Extra Stats Panel completely and scatter its information into 2 places:

1. The information about your critical chance, dodge chance, military points, jigglesmile tokens, movement speed and SDC rank will be stored in the Skills window, which we will also rename to something more fitting. Its shortcut will remain as CTRL+S.

2. The information and buttons related to the consumption system will be placed on the screen and will be easier to use and understand.

Another major thing that's happening is the fact that the game-screen will become bigger. And by that, I mean that you will actually be able to see more tiles both in width and height, and maybe we'll even manage to preserve the original sprite quality and size, with no zooming of the screen.
Countless other changes will take place, but we'll take things one at a time, so until we bring more specific updates about UI parts, enjoy this prototype design:
